Solo Piano

Hymns performed by Marilyn Houser Hamm include "Holy Manna," "O Little Children, Gather," "Children of the Heavenly Father," "Santo, Santo, Santo," "I Cannot Dance, O Love," "Precious Lord, Take My Hand," "My Life Flows On," and "Softly and Tenderly Jesus Is Calling."

In Two Traditions, One Spirit ("Father God, You Are Holy" and "Amazing Grace!"), the intertwining of two traditions is symbolically represented by the exchange of the Cheyenne hymn played by the piano and the gospel song played by the hauntingly beautiful native flute.

Mennonite Piano Concerto Second Movement (excerpt) is based on "In the Rifted Rock I’m Resting."

Let All Who Thirst

Hymns for Piano

Let All Who Thirst grew out of the joy Lucia Unrau and Peter Terry have experienced in sharing hymns with their family, friends, and church community. The title track, their first hymn adaptation, was written for the funeral of a mutual friend some years ago; it expressed in music "what is inexpressible in the language of speech," according to the two artists.

Let All Who Thirst highlights the importance of the hymn as a means of religious expression in Anabaptist denominations. The 14 hymns performed here are for use in times of celebration and in times of need and sadness. Sing the Journey

The music featured here is from the book Sing the Journey, Supplement 1, published in 2005. Modeled on Hymnal: A Worship Book, its contents are drawn from materials introduced in the Subscription Service and from other new resources not readily available. This volume explores the life of the Church and its mission in the world, corresponding to the season between Pentecost and Advent.

Includes "One is the body", "Listen, God is calling", My soul is filled with joy", "Just as I am", "Rain down", "Somos el cuerpo de Cristo", "Ubi caritas" and eleven others.

Performed by The Journey Musicians and conducted by Kenneth Nafziger.
